
1949 Suffolk Goobers Roster
Team Record: 57-65
Finished 4th in the VL
Manager: Bill Steinecke (0-0), Paul Badgett (0-0)
Location: Suffolk, Virginia
Ballpark: Peanut Park
Attendance: 41,381, Avg. 678
Playoffs - Franklin Kildees 4 games, Suffolk Goobers 1
The Suffolk Goobers of the Virginia League ended the 1949 season with a record of 57 wins and 65 losses, finishing fourth in the VL.
Bill Steinecke and Paul Badgett served as manager.
